UNICEF
The United Nations Children Fund, also known as UNICEF, has advocated for children's rights for more than 50 years. UNICEF works in 161 countries and territories, helping to establish adequate health care and education for children. The organization responds to humanitarian emergencies and current programs include global immunization against polio and fighting the spread of HIV/AIDS. UNICEF publishes yearly reports, the State of the World's Children, which describes solutions for the problems many children face.
